Tera Bianchi, MSW, is the Director of Partner Engagement at Community Catalyst. Tera has over 15 years of experience in advancing public policies related to oral health, workforce, housing and homelessness, and child welfare through advocacy, campaign development, and coalition building.

Previously, Tera worked to improve access to oral health care for Washington State as an oral health access project manager with the Children’s Alliance in Seattle. Tera has also worked as an advocacy coordinator with the Washington State Coalition for the Homeless, campaign manager for the Seattle House Levy, and a policy analyst for the Children’s Home Society of WA. Prior to her advocacy work, Tera was a direct service social worker. 

Tera received a Master of Social Work (MSW) with a focus on public policy from the University of Washington.
